Find the following sine values:
sin35o = 0.574
sin145o = 0.574
sin50o = 0.766
sin130o = 0.766
sin166o = 0.242
sin14o = 0.242
What pattern do you notice? Apr 26­6:43 PM

The Ambiguous Case: When two sides and the opposite angle of one of the sides is known, the information may result in one triangle, two triangles, or no triangle at all.
